Transaction 2f8a3315884f5be118ecafcf4f89c1327fd51ce6e99d9446cd80e2fbb3cfdb20
1 Input
1 Output
-
2f8a3315884f5be118ecafcf4f89c1327fd51ce6e99d9446cd80e2fbb3cfdb20:0
- value
- 766141
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 baab19a80e757e905f52917fa5a38b3008867945 OP_EQUAL
- address
- 3Ji2aUZMsnrtqTBt1GtjFrscTSHdiTAGhH